Background The City of Dublin (the "City's will be relocating overhead electric and telecommunications utility lines underground along Frantz Road, between Rings Road and Metro Place South (the "Project'). The Project will improve utilities and improve economic development. Dublin Techmart, LLC and Techmart Venture, LLC, each with a 50% undivided interest as tenants in common, (the "Grantors ") own property from which the City desires a permanent easement and a temporary easement. This property is identified as Franklin County Parcel No. 273 - 003095. After engaging in amicable negotiations, the City has come to an agreement with the Grantors to acquire the necessary property interest, pursuant to the terms outlined in this memorandum. This Ordinance authorizes the settlement of the matter for its appraised value of One Hundred Fifteen Thousand Five Hundred Forty-Five Dollars ($115,545.00). Acquisition The City will be acquiring from the Grantors only the property interest necessary for the construction of the Project as depicted in the legal description and depiction attached to this memorandum. The City will be acquiring this property interest for its appraised value. The acquisition is detailed below: Memo re. Dublin Techmart, LLC & Techmart Venture, LLC — Settlement June 27, 2014 Page 2 of 2 Franklin County Parcel No. 273 - 003095 Property Interest Acquiring Description Appraised Value Permanent Easement 0.562 acre f $84,300.00 Temporary Easement 0.245 acre f $12,250.00 Improvement Valuation Trees, Landscaping, Lawn, $18,995.00 etc. Total $115,545.00 Recommendation Ordinance No. 64 -14 would authorize the City Manager to execute all necessary conveyance documentation to formally acquire the necessary property interest described above. The Law Department recommends approval of Ordinance No. 64 -14 by emergency at the second reading /public hearing on July 1 in order to finalize settlement with Dublin Techmart, LLC and Techmart Venture, LLC, and continue moving forward with the Project.
